ویکردهای کولیس دیجیتال و مهندسی معکوس: از تحلیل بردهای الکترونیکی تا بهبود سیستم‌های پیچیده

مقدمه در دنیای فناوری اطلاعات و ارتباطات امروزی، تکنولوژی کولیس دیجیتال یکی از مفاهیم کلیدی است که در زمینه

توسط مدیر سایت در 29 خرداد 1403

مقدمه

در دنیای فناوری اطلاعات و ارتباطات امروزی، تکنولوژی کولیس دیجیتال یکی از مفاهیم کلیدی است که در زمینه‌های گوناگونی از جمله امنیت اطلاعات، تحلیل و طراحی سیستم‌ها، و حتی در حوزه تعمیرات و مهندسی معکوس بسیار مورد استفاده قرار می‌گیرد. این مقاله به بررسی کولیس دیجیتال و تعمیر کولیس دیجیتال و نقش آن در مهندسی معکوس و تعمیرات برد می‌پردازد.

بخش اول: کولیس دیجیتال

کولیس دیجیتال به مجموعه‌ای از فرآیندها، تکنیک‌ها و ابزارهایی گفته می‌شود که برای تحلیل و درک عمیق سیستم‌های دیجیتال و نرم‌افزارها به کار می‌روند. این فرآیندها عموماً شامل تحلیل کد، مطالعه رفتار سیستم، و شناسایی آسیب‌پذیری‌ها و نقاط ضعف ممکن است. از جمله فنون معروف کولیس دیجیتال می‌توان به reverse engineering (مهندسی معکوس)، استخراج کدها، و تجزیه و تحلیل پروتکل‌های شبکه اشاره کرد.

بخش دوم: مهندسی معکوس و تعمیرات برد

۱. مهندسی معکوس

مهندسی معکوس به روشی تخصصی اشاره دارد که با استفاده از فرآیندهای کولیس دیجیتال، به تحلیل و درک نحوه عملکرد یک سیستم، برنامه یا دستگاه می‌پردازد. این فرآیند به بررسی کد منبع، تحلیل الگوریتم‌ها، و حتی بازسازی دستگاه یا نرم‌افزار به صورت ابعاد فراگیر تر اشاره دارد. مهندسی معکوس مشهد اغلب برای تحلیل و بهبود سیستم‌های قدیمی، بازیابی اطلاعات از سیستم‌های قدیمی، یا حل مشکلات پیچیده استفاده می‌شود.

۲. تعمیرات برد

در زمینه تعمیرات برد، مهندسان معمولاً با استفاده از فنون مهندسی معکوس و کولیس دیجیتال به تحلیل و تعمیرات بردهای الکترونیکی می‌پردازند. این شامل تست و تجزیه و تحلیل اجزای برد، تشخیص خطاهای سخت‌افزاری و نرم‌افزاری، و حتی بازسازی بخش‌هایی از برد است. با استفاده از دستگاه‌های ابزار دقیق، مثل اسکوپ آنالایزر و مولتی‌متر، مهندسان قادرند به تحلیل دقیق‌تری از عملکرد بردها بپردازند.

مطلب پیشنهادی: تعمیر برد مشهد

کولیس دیجیتال و مهندسی معکوس نقش بسیار مهمی در صنایع فناوری اطلاعات دارند. این فرآیندها نه تنها به بهبود عملکرد سیستم‌ها کمک می‌کنند، بلکه امنیت و قابلیت اطمینان سیستم‌های الکترونیکی را هم بهبود می‌بخشند. همچنین، در زمینه تعمیرات و بازسازی بردهای الکترونیکی نقش بسیاری ایفا می‌کنند و به مهندسان این امکان را می‌دهند تا با استفاده از تکنولوژی‌های پیشرفته، مشکلات پیچیده را حل کنند.

با توجه به اهمیت این فرآیندها، ادامه تحقیقات و پژوهش‌های بیشتر در این حوزه می‌تواند به توسعه و پیشرفت بیشتر صنایع فناوری اطلاعات کمک شایانی کند.

در ادامه مقاله‌ی قبلی که به بررسی کولیس دیجیتال و نقش آن در مهندسی معکوس و تعمیرات برد پرداخته شد، در این بخش به بررسی عملیات مهندسی معکوس و تکنیک‌های تعمیرات برد به صورت دقیق‌تر خواهیم پرداخت.

بخش سوم: عملیات مهندسی معکوس

۱. تجزیه و تحلیل کد

یکی از مهم‌ترین فعالیت‌های مهندسی معکوس، تجزیه و تحلیل کد منبع (source code) است. در این فرآیند، مهندسان سعی می‌کنند به وسیلهٔ ابزارهایی مانند Decompiler و Disassembler کدهای کامپایل شده را به کد منبع بازگردانند. این کار به آن‌ها این امکان را می‌دهد که ساختار و عملکرد دقیق برنامه‌ها و سیستم‌ها را بفهمند و از آن برای اهداف مختلفی از جمله بهبود عملکرد و یا حتی بازسازی استفاده کنند.

۲. تجزیه و تحلیل پروتکل‌ها

تجزیه و تحلیل پروتکل‌ها یکی دیگر از مهارت‌های کلیدی مهندسی معکوس است. این فرآیند شامل بررسی و برهم‌کنش با پروتکل‌های مختلفی که توسط سیستم‌های مختلف استفاده می‌شوند، مانند پروتکل‌های شبکه، پروتکل‌های ارتباطی، و یا حتی پروتکل‌های دستگاه‌های خاص می‌شود. این فعالیت می‌تواند به بهبود امنیت و عملکرد این پروتکل‌ها کمک کند و همچنین امکان اتصال و ارتباط بین دستگاه‌های مختلف را فراهم آورد.

۳. بازسازی و تعمیرات بر اساس تجزیه و تحلیل

یکی از کاربردهای مهم مهندسی معکوس، بازسازی و تعمیر بر اساس تجزیه و تحلیل است. مهندسان می‌توانند با استفاده از داده‌ها و اطلاعات به دست آمده از فرآیندهای مهندسی معکوس، بخش‌های خراب یا از کار افتاده دستگاه‌ها یا بردهای الکترونیکی را بازسازی و تعمیر کنند. این شامل تعویض قطعات، بهبود نرم‌افزار، یا حتی بازسازی کلی دستگاه یا برد می‌شود که این کارها می‌تواند به صرفه‌جویی هزینه و زمان بزرگی منجر شود.

بخش چهارم: تکنیک‌های تعمیرات برد

۱. تست و اندازه‌گیری الکتریکی

در تعمیرات بردهای الکترونیکی، تست و اندازه‌گیری الکتریکی از جمله فعالیت‌های اساسی است. با استفاده از ابزارهایی مانند مولتی‌متر و اسکوپ آنالایزر، مهندسان قادرند تا ولتاژها، جریان‌ها، و امپدانس‌های مختلف را اندازه‌گیری کرده و عیب‌یابی کنند.

۲. بازیابی داده و تحلیل خطا

در صورت بروز خطاهای نرم‌افزاری یا سخت‌افزاری در بردهای الکترونیکی، تکنیک‌هایی مانند بازیابی داده و تحلیل خطا مورد استفاده قرار می‌گیرد. این فرآیند شامل استفاده از دستگاه‌های خاص برای خواندن و بازیابی داده‌ها از بخش‌های ذخیره‌سازی و یا تست و تحلیل کد است.

نتیجه‌گیری

مهندسی معکوس و تعمیرات برد دو زمینه حیاتی در صنعت الکترونیک و فناوری اطلاعات هستند که نه تنها به توسعه و بهبود سیستم‌ها کمک می‌کنند، بلکه از اهمیت بسیاری برای حفظ امنیت، اطمینان و کارایی دستگاه‌های الکترونیکی برخوردارند. پژوهش و تحقیق بیشتر در این زمینه‌ها می‌تواند منجر به ارتقای فناوری و بهبود شرایط تعمیرات و بازسازی در صنایع مختلف شود.

 

آخرین مطالب
مقالات مشابه
نظرات کاربرن